Abstract
We have investigated the Mn acceptor state of III-V-based diluted magnetic semiconductor Ga 1-xMn xAs by means of high-resolution resonant x-ray emission spectroscopy, across the Mn L 3 edge. We identify the coexistence of signals related to the neutral impurity A 0 and the ionized acceptor state A - in Ga 1-xMn xAs. This fact suggests that double-exchange-like interaction exists in the ferromagnetic coupling in addition to the free-carrier-induced interaction.
